Decorah is home to our main Stress Less Tech Solutions office. We love Decorah and the Driftless region of northeast Iowa. This is where it all begin. We started Stress Less Tech to fill a major void in the Decorah market for honest, simple computer repair services.
Thanks to our wonderful clients we're glad to be able to serve Decorah out of a new larger office located at 2427 Tamarack Dr Rd. We're right off of highway 9. Just head through the Walmart supercenter intersection towards the airport, we are the first right turn.
We offer 24/7 emergency
Business IT Support.
2427 Tamarack Drive Rd
Decorah, IA 52101
Call 563-387-9703 for Free Computer and Technology Diagnosis
2427 Tamarack Drive Rd
Decorah, IA 52101
24/7 - 365 days a year
Monday - Friday
8 am - 5 pm